toyota camry master switch

hi everyone, i have just bought a toyota camry 1992, 2.2 , . great car, i love it. only problem is the master window switch on the drivers (right hand) side, does not work the drivers window. all the other windows work. do i need to buy a master switch unit ? if so where on earth can i get one from. i have looked allover the net and i cannot find a right hand drive master switch unit...........only a left hand drive.
thankyou mandi

So, even within in the UK you can't find right hand? Perhaps there's no difference between the versions used for rhd and lhd. Can't think of why there would need to be, since I expect it's set into a separate trim piece that is different for rt door vs left door.
